When might you need managers or publicists?

If you want to help your child get into acting, they will need an agent. It’s not yet necessary to have a whole staff that includes managers, agents and publicists; an agent is all you need for now.

If it comes to a point where your child has multiple offers with million dollar promises, that’s when you will need to hire more than just an agent. Until then, an agent will suffice. Don’t forget, every person on the staff takes a cut of the commission so when your child gets started, you don’t need to shell out any more than necessary. Each person on the team will take ten to twenty per cent of your child’s income so until there’s enough income to warrant it, don’t bother.

Some manager and publicist firms that are out there are preying on the naiveté of the amateur. Any manager or publicist who is willing to take on someone who isn’t yet working constantly and gaining momentum in their career should be considered suspect.   For the time being, an agent is all you need because that’s who is going to get you auditions. A parent is perfectly capable of managing things until multiple offers are pouring in.
